Small cafés and cosy restaurants, charming boutiques, lively terraces, elegant squares, theaters and museums, street buskers and mimes & all contribute to the charm and ambience of historic Old Quebec, cradle of French civilization in North America and still predominantly European in spirit.

Perched on top of Cap Diamant, overlooking the St. Lawrence River, Quebec City was first settled by the French in 1608, named from a native Algonquin word meaning 'where the river narrows'.

Despite having been ceded to the British in 1759, the city's population of more than half a million
are today 95 percent French-speaking, lending a definite 'joie de vivre' and culture to the atmosphere. About four million visitors are drawn to Quebec City each year, to savour this French charm, the famed Quebec gourmet scene, and the beauty of the historic Old City where winding cobbled streets are lined with 17th and 18th century stone houses and churches, bewitching parks, elegant squares, and numerous monuments. The city is included on UNESCO's World Heritage List and is the only fortified city in the Americas, north of Mexico.

Just a few kilometers from downtown this lively city presents numerous opportunities for outdoor activities and recreation, like horseback riding, canoeing, hiking and skiing.

The cultured ambience, lively spirit, high safety rating, and a comfortable blend of past and present make this provincial capital city worthy of its status as one of the top destinations in the world.
